Web2 mei 2024 · 1263L is 99% likely to be due to a flat rate expenses claim (PA £12,570 + £60 = tax code allowances £12,630 = tax code 1263L) Uniform washing or the like. WebTo change your tax code you need to complete a Tax Code Declaration form IR330. The form provides information to help you work out the right tax code for your situation. Follow the steps on the IR website to download, print out and complete the form. Hand your form into your employer or to Work and Income. Web21 feb. 2024 · The standard tax code for basic-rate taxpayers is 1257L - you can work out what your personal allowance is by multiplying this by 10. Web13 apr. 2024 · How do I find out my tax code? You’ll find your tax code on your payslip, P60, or on your personal tax account. If you’re full-time self-employed, you won’t have a tax code.
